The John Fell House, with its 3-acre property and outbuildings located at 475 Franklin Turnpike in Allendale, is now listed on the State and National Registers of Historic Places and is owned and managed by CCA. The house is the former home of Continental Congressman John Fell and his family.

ABOUT US. The Fell House is an historic property dating back to the early 1800s. After passing through several generations of owners the house and surrounding grounds were purchased by the Concerned Citizens of Allendale with the hopes of preserving it as a local landmark.
